Viennese Classics


Hever Castle Festival Theatre – 26th June 2010

The programme includes favourite waltzes and marches to have you tapping your feet. Gates open at 6.30pm, with the opportunity for a picnic before the concert, which will begin at 8pm.
Not only will you have a great evening out, you will also be supporting a good cause as all the proceeds including ticket sales will go to The International Needs' Burkina Faso medical centre appeal, raising funds to provide medical care to Burkina Faso, West Africa.


The concert will feature soloists:
Soprano – Dorothea Herbert

International Needs is a worldwide Christian mission and development agency that seeks to bring lasting transformation to people and areas of great need, providing support to all regardless of race, religion or gender.
